I grew up in Tahoe. Vegas is an oasis of lights and people. Reno is the common man's middle ground. Yes, its not as flashy as Vegas, but here's the rub... nobody there wants it to be like Vegas. Yes there is gambling as well as a few other guilty pleasures of Vegas, but nobody there wants it to be Vegas.

There are lots of good little venues with live music and the big stages hold some big name concerts. UNR has a campus in the north side and with that, there is a fairly active and healthy night life, you just have to know where to go. The hangouts change to frequently for me to tell you where exactly to go. There's a few museums and other things, but mostly its a blue collar town.

Carson City (~1hr south) is the state capital. Not particularly worth the visit unless you have specific business there.

Virginia City (~30min south, then ~30min east) is an old mining town. Many of the store fronts and side walks are still done up in old-west style. You can have a drink at the Bucket-O-Blood saloon, and even take a tour down some of the old shafts.

Incline Village (my home) is fairly quiet unless you are a skier or hiker.

Verdi is a quiet stop on the way up I-80 to Truckee. When passing through, if you have time, stop to walk along some of the old viaducts on the river!

Truckee is a fairly hip place. The old-town is done up in old-west style with some good restaurants, cafes, stores, etc. And just beyond Truckee is Squaw Valley & Alpine Meadows.

South Lake Tahoe is more of a mini-Vegas. Night shows, bars, casinos, shopping and skiing.

Pros and Cons
  • Pros:Conveniences of a big city, without the suffocating feeling.
  • Cons:Road closures and airport delays in the winter are common.
  • In a nutshell:The city can be warm and sunny while the hills are still inviting for winter skiing.
